On the way to Bodega Bay for the weekend trip π, my foodie friends recommended trying two restaurants for lunch π. The second restaurant we tried was this one. The Clam Chowder here is absolutely delicious and different from any other I've had before. No wonder it has consistently received rave reviews for the past twelve years, with a Google rating of 4.7/2600+.
The Crab Sandwich with ample and fresh crab meat was also a satisfying choice π―.
We went on a Friday afternoon and had to wait for over twenty minutes in line. I heard the wait on weekends can be even longer πΆπΆββοΈπΆββοΈ. If you're not in a rush on your weekend trips, it's definitely worth it.
βοΈThe small restaurant has limited seating, but if you can't find a seat, you can head to the park across the road, or walk a minute or two to the right to find picnic tables in the park βοΈ. Having lunch while enjoying the tranquil bay view is even more delightful.
P.S. The neighboring Fishmen's Cove also offers oysters, but personally, I found the oysters at Hog Island to be more delicious. However, the fish and chips at Fishmen's Cove were slightly better. If I had to choose between the two, I would definitely go for the rich Clam Chowder at Spud Point.
